Lifestyle 1 - Time Management

Get the most out of your day, live life fully.

The great equality of life is that we have all been given 24 hours to achieve what we want with our lives. When we use time wisely, we get a feeling that we are maximizing all our opportunities. When we don’t use time well, we get loaded with work that we find we are unable to complete, and get stressed.

The key to good living starts with knowing what we want from life. Needless to say, it is not necessary that we will get what we want; but we would have got the satisfaction of deciding what we want and trying hard to get it.

When setting our goals, it is important that we consider our strengths, for it is easier to achieve goals that are naturally aligned to our birth, upbringing, social influences and education that constitute our dharma and svabhava.

The key to effective time management is addition of value. By action that adds value, we mean any action that takes us closer to our life goal.

For most of us, our goals are many, but our resources limited, so, we find that we have to balance our ambitions with our resources, which means sacrifice of either our life goal or sensible apportioning of our resource. One way is to allocate time and resources such that we get maximum value for the effort that we put in is by “Doing first things first; prioritizing”.
